Latest Patents

Breitling's latest patents include an architectural design for customer returns handling application software. This invention encompasses methods, systems, and apparatus for implementing a software architecture that facilitates customer returns processing. The application is structured with multiple process components that interact through service interfaces, including components for accounting, customer return processing, sales order processing, and inventory management.

Another significant patent by Breitling is the architectural design for selling standardized services application software. This invention also includes methods, systems, and apparatus for a software architecture that supports the selling of standardized services. The application features various process components, such as customer quote processing, service confirmation processing, and financial accounting management.
